In the couple of months since I last blogged Oh Minnows, Chris Steel-Nicholson has released his debut album For Shadows. It's an impressive calling card, full of the synth-led psych-pop I was expecting, but also a few suprises, such as noisy shoegazy guitar, and an inclination to veer from the ...

Oh Minnows is the solo project of Chris Steele-Nicholson, formerly of the fairly short-lived London-based indie rock outfit, Semifinalists.

I've been closely following Oh Minnows ever since I got my paws on their debut Might EP a couple of years ago, but Chris Steele-Nicholson is now back with his first full length LP out now on the ever wonderful Young & Lost Club . The album opens with the upbeat Another Volunteer that pulsates with optimism, a theme of the album, as you lay down your head down and ponder the sanguine expectations of life. Oh Minnows is the brainchild of multi-instrumentalist Chris Steele-Nicholson formerly of the cult Brit indie band Semifinalists. As a preview of his forthcoming album For Shadows , the product of two years of work and due in the U.K. July 25, "You'll Never Know Us" is drenched in synth-heavy 80's art-pop. It's big, it's dreamy, it's massively hooky. Catch the video after the jump... Oh Minnows - "You'll Never Know Us" (from For [...]
